Abstract
A computer assisted detecting and restraining system for cutting tool chatter. The system comprises a network monitor system, a signal extraction system, a chatter detection system, and a chatter restraint system. The network monitor system monitors a machine tool and receives audio caused during a cutting process. The signal extraction system extracts vibration displacement signals generated during the cutting process converts the vibration displacement signals to digital signals and transfers the digitalized signals. The chatter detection system receives the digitalized vibration displacement signals and sends a control command when the signals are high frequency signals. The chatter restraint system receives the control command and adjusts rotation rates of a spindle of the machine tool accordingly.
